In 2025, the cloud landscape is more mature — and more competitive — than ever. Amazon Web Services (AWS), Google Cloud Platform (GCP), and Microsoft Azure continue to dominate, but the "best" platform depends entirely on your specific use case, team expertise, and growth plans. Here's what you really need to know.
---
AWS: The Titan of Scalability
Strengths:
Massive Ecosystem: AWS still offers the widest range of services and global availability zones.
Mature Infrastructure: Battle-tested by giants like Netflix, Airbnb, and Amazon itself.
Great for Enterprise at Scale: If you need deep customizability, it’s unbeatable.
Weaknesses:
Complex Pricing: You’ll likely need a cost optimization expert.
Steep Learning Curve: The sheer number of services can overwhelm beginners.
Best For: Large-scale enterprises, high-compliance industries, complex microservice architectures.
---
GCP: The Developer's Favorite
Strengths:
Best-in-Class AI & ML: Vertex AI, BigQuery, and TPU support make GCP the go-to for data science and AI teams.
Modern Dev Experience: Cloud Run, Firebase, and gcloud CLI offer a smoother, modern feel.
Competitive Pricing: Especially for startups or data-heavy apps.
Weaknesses:
Smaller Ecosystem: Fewer third-party integrations and community resources.
Less Enterprise Penetration: Still catching up to AWS/Azure in enterprise adoption.
Best For: Startups, data science teams, modern app developers, AI-first products.
---
Azure: The Enterprise Integration King
Strengths:
Best for Microsoft Stack: Seamless integration with Office 365, Active Directory, Windows Server, and more.
Strong in Hybrid Cloud: Azure Arc and on-prem connectors are a win for regulated industries.
Enterprise Relationships: Trusted by governments and large corporations.
Weaknesses:
Interface & UX: Some tools feel clunky and inconsistent.
Occasional Reliability Issues: Past outages have affected trust in uptime.
Best For: Enterprises already using Microsoft products, government clients, hybrid environments.
---
TL;DR – What Should You Choose?
Use Case Best Cloud
AI/ML Workloads GCP
Massive Scale & Flexibility AWS
Microsoft-Heavy Enterprise Stack Azure
Hybrid Cloud Azure
Cost-Efficient Startup Stack GCP
Full-Service SaaS Product AWS
---
Final Thoughts
In 2025, there’s no objectively "best" cloud provider — only the best fit for your context. Need bleeding-edge ML? Go GCP. Building for global enterprise at scale? AWS still leads. Deep in Microsoft territory? Azure is your friend. Choose wisely, and your cloud will empower growth — not hold it back.